Young Australian Athletes Ready to Compete at the Simplot Games in Idaho

8 February 2023

Eight young athletes from the Maribyrnong Sports Academy (MSA) will be heading to the US to compete in the 43rd Annual Simplot Games on 16-18 February 2023.

Australian Athletes to compete in Simplot Games

This premier indoor high school track and field event, which is sponsored by Simplot, sees about 2,200 young athletes from 19 different US states, Canada, New Zealand and Australia compete at Idaho State University. It is equivalent to a high school Olympics!

MSA is the first State Government Funded Specialist Sports School Program in Victoria. Established in 2006 the Academy is currently home to moe than 550 student-athletes who compete in a range of sports. MSA provides a genuine high-performance environment for students to thrive in both sport and education and achieve their dreams.
